Deliverables/Principal Results Expected:

Include doing history and physicals, reviewing labs, monitoring blood levels, sick call and preparing discharges (physician orders, scripts if has prescriptive authority).
Provides support and resources to the adult residential program and detox as needed.
Coordination (with the help of the nursing staff) with the primary care physician when appropriate.
Working with the nursing staff to make sure the medications are cost effective for the client after discharge and completing prior authorization requests for medications.
Responsibility to coordinate and complete the peer review process.
Coordination with the psychiatrist for medication and treatment of the client.
Manage daily medical needs of the detox under the supervision of the Medical Director
Daily medical rounds in the detox unit.
Other duties as assigned.

Education, Experience:

Current Physician Assistant (PA) license in state of practice.
Minimum of 2 years’ experience in Addiction Medicine
A license in family practice medicine
Knowledge of continuous improvement techniques. Awareness and understanding of regulating bodies (CARF, Office of Mental Health, DDAP) FP Board Certification preferred, strong background in D&A and Co-Occurring Disorders, knowledge of HIPPA laws, state licensing regulations, trainings as required.
Strong computer skills required in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el).
